I've run into a serious problem using threads with pygtk, and I was hoping someone could give me suggestions.

My program is a pygtk interface with a "processor" thread that pulls from a safely synchronized queue of "requests" and processes each one. Seems simple, and it should have been...but it freezes solid when I run it. Not a traceback of any kind, the interface and the python interpreter freeze.

I've checked all the things that should be obvious problems:

I'm calling:
gobject.threads_init()
gtk.gdk.threads_init()
before gtk.main() is called

There is no race condition or blocking call causing everything to get stuck.
The thread's only interaction with the rest of the program is via the Queue.Queue object that keeps the requests to be processed.

I've stepped through with pdb and it freezes in a completely innocuous place in the code (during a loop where I append to a list). The freeze occurs in slightly different places depending on what kind of debugging code I put in, changes to the order of things, etc...so it feels like it's some kind of corruption in the interpreter stack.

Running the processor thread in a dummy app without the pygtk part never freezes up. Running the pygtk app with a non-threaded processor, which just sequentially runs the requests and waits till they complete, never freezes up.

I'm at my wit's end here...I know threads are just asking for trouble, and usually I avoid them, but circumstances here basically require threading (all the request time is spent waiting on different kinds of IO). The setup was so simple, I figured I couldn't possibly run into trouble...yet here I am.

So, anyone have any idea what could cause the entire python interpreter to freeze solid? Are there known issues with pygtk and python threads that I should be aware of? Is there some way to verify that the interpreter stack is not getting screwed up somehow?
